Kalamazoo, MI:
On Sunday August 18, 2019 at approximately 02:43 am, the Kalamazoo Department of Public Safety responded to the 1500 block of N. Church for a report of a house on fire.
Public Safety Officers arrived on scene within minutes of the call and encountered heavy smoke conditions and onlookers reporting that a female may still be in house. Immediate search and rescue was initiated and the fire was observed in the basement. A second alarm was struck for additional manpower due to officers busy with calls for service citywide. A short time later, officers were advised that the female was not in the house. Fire attack teams were sent to the basement and quickly extinguished the fire. The cause of the fire is currently under investigation by the Fire Marshall’s office.
